Power Steering Hydraulic Circuit (6-Cyl. 2V Engine), Overview
Power steering hydraulic circuit (6-cyl. 2V engine), overview
1 - Power steering gear
2 - Flexible hose
3 - Return hose
4 - Cap with dipstick
^ Checking hydraulic fluid level
5 - Strainer for expansion tank
^ Integrated into reservoir
6 - Bolt
^ 9 Nm (80 in. lb)
7 - Expansion tank
^ Refill with hydraulic fluid, Part No. G 002 000
^ Capacity: 0.7 liters (12 oz.)
^ Checking hydraulic fluid level
8 - Rubber mount
9 - Clamp
^ Always replace
^ Use VAG 1275 to tighten
10 - Return hose
^ Between expansion tank and oil cooler
11 - Clamps
^ Always replace
^ Use VAG 1275 to tighten
12 - Bolt w/washer assembly
^ 10 Nm (7 ft lb)
13 - Cooling line
14 - Cable strap
15 - Clamp
^ Always replace
^ Use VAG 1275 to tighten
16 - Suction hose
17 - Bolt w/washer assembly
^ 8 Nm (71 in. lb)
18 - Bracket
^ Bolted to cylinder head
19 - Clamp
^ Always replace
^ Use VAG 1275 to tighten
20 - Hose fitting
^ 50 Nm (37 ft lb)
21 -Seal 18 x 24
^ Always replace
22 - Seal 16 x 22
^ Always replace
23 - Power steering pump
^ Fill with fluid before installing
24 - Banjo bolt
^ 50 Nm (37 ft lb)
25 - Supply line
^ 40 Nm (30 ft lb)
^ Counter-hold at hex on flexible hose when tightening fitting
^ Mounted to intake manifold with bolt
26 - Bolt
^ 8 Nm (71 in. lb)
27 - Clip
28 - Nut
^ 20 Nm (15 ft lb)
29 - Washer
30 - Coolant line
